4,294,993,794 (four billion two hundred ninety-four million nine hundred ninety-three thousand seven hundred ninety-four) is an even 10-digit number. It is a composite number with 32 divisors, and factors as 2 × 3 × 7 × 13 × 7,866,289. Its proper divisors sum to 6,277,299,966, more than the number itself, making it an abundant number.
